Understanding the Importance and Functionality of Steam Pressure Boilers in Industrial Applications



Steam Pressure Boiler An Overview


A steam pressure boiler is an essential component in various industrial processes, renowned for its efficiency in generating steam for heating, power generation, and several manufacturing applications. The utilization of steam pressure boilers has become increasingly prevalent due to their versatility and ability to deliver high levels of thermal energy.


What is a Steam Pressure Boiler?


A steam pressure boiler operates by heating water to create steam. This steam can then be used to drive turbines, provide heating or process energy, or assist in mechanical operations. The steam is generated under pressure, allowing it to be used efficiently in various applications. The pressure within the boiler increases as water is heated, resulting in higher temperatures and greater energy availability than water at atmospheric pressure.


Types of Steam Pressure Boilers


There are two primary types of steam pressure boilers fire-tube and water-tube boilers.


1. Fire-Tube Boilers In these boilers, hot gases produced by combustion pass through tubes surrounded by water. The heat from the gases transfers to the water, generating steam. Fire-tube boilers are known for their simplicity and ease of maintenance, making them a favorable choice for smaller operations.


2. Water-Tube Boilers These boilers operate by passing water through tubes that are heated externally by combustion gases. Water-tube boilers can handle much higher pressures and are often used in large-scale industrial applications and power plants where efficiency and steam output are paramount.


Advantages of Steam Pressure Boilers


Steam pressure boilers offer several advantages that make them a popular choice for various industries


- Efficiency High-pressure steam can carry more energy than lower-pressure steam, making boilers capable of generating energy more efficiently.


- Versatility They can be used in diverse applications, including heating, drying, and driving engines and turbines.

- Scalability Boilers can be easily scaled to meet the energy demands of different applications, from small facilities to large industrial plants.


- Cost-Effectiveness With their efficient use of fuel and ability to produce large quantities of steam, steam pressure boilers can significantly reduce operational costs over time.


Safety Considerations


Despite their benefits, steam pressure boilers must be operated with due caution due to the high pressures and temperatures involved. Components such as pressure relief valves are critical for preventing dangerous over-pressurization. Regular maintenance and inspections are crucial to ensure safety and operational integrity, preventing accidents or failures that could result in severe injuries or damage.


Applications


Steam pressure boilers are predominantly used in industries such as


- Power Generation They play a critical role in thermal power plants, where steam drives turbines to generate electricity.


- Manufacturing In industries like food processing, paper, and textiles, steam is utilized for various heating processes.


- Heating Steam boilers are also used for heating buildings, providing hot water for residential and commercial properties.
